About agriculture in Loboville
Located in the Bas-Sassandra region of southwestern Côte d’Ivoire, Loboville is situated in a lush tropical zone characterized by dense vegetation and rolling hills. The surrounding rural landscape is dominated by a mosaic of small-scale farms and larger plantations, benefiting from the region's abundant rainfall and fertile soils.
The area serves as a hub for both industrial and food crops, with cocoa and coffee being the primary exports produced by local growers. Farmers also cultivate oil palms, rubber trees, and various staple foods such as yams, cassava, and plantains. Livestock farming, though less dominant than crop production, typically includes small ruminants and poultry focused on regional markets.
Farm workers and agronomists can find opportunities throughout the year, with peak demand coinciding with the major cocoa harvest seasons. Jobs range from technical roles in plantation management and soil science to manual labor in harvesting and primary processing. Professionals should expect a tropical climate and rural living conditions centered on the seasonal cycles of the international export market.
